A New "Charge" About To Show Up On Your SDG&E Bill

A new monthly charge is about to show up on your SDG&E bill, but it doesn't necessarily mean you will pay more.

Starting in October, the utility company will roll out a $24-dollar "Base Services Charge." However, SDG&E insists it won't be an extra fee for residential customers, instead it is just a reshuffling of costs you're already paying.

Some consumer advocates aren't buying it. They call it a "utility tax," and say it could hurt low income households.

Last year the State Public Utilities Commission approved a restructured billing system designed to increase transparency as the state transitions to one hundred percent clean energy.

Customers will see a reminder on their August bill.
